About The Position

We are looking for a Nylon Coater to join our Greenwood, IN facility on a 2nd shift schedule. You will coat parts with nylon using the fluidized bed application method. This role requires a total understanding of the coating process, manual dexterity for handling parts, and the ability to ensure correct oven and fluid bed settings and nylon color. Additionally, you will assist with shipping and receiving, including accurate counting and recording of information, priming parts through manual spraying, and visual inspection and segregation of parts. Responsibilities also include loading parts onto the conveyor belt, removing coated parts from cooling racks, stripping them from hangers, and cleaning rivet holes by drilling. A final visual inspection of the finished part is required before packing for shipment.

Responsibilities

  • Coat parts with nylon using the fluidized bed application method.
  • Pick parts from the conveyor belt with a hook, move them to the fluid bed box, dip them into the powdered nylon, and move them appropriately for the part geometry.
  • Place parts onto the cooling rack efficiently before they cool off.
  • Ensure the oven and fluid bed settings are correct and that the color of the nylon is correct.
  • Help with the shipping and receiving of parts into and out of the facility.
  • Count parts accurately and record information accurately.
  • Prime parts through manual spraying.
  • Visually differentiate and segregate parts.
  • Load parts onto the conveyor belt of the primary heating oven.
  • Remove coated parts from cooling racks, strip them from hangers/hooks, and return hangers/hooks to the coating area for re-use.
  • Remove nylon coating from rivet holes by drilling-out the holes on a drill press.
  • Perform visual inspection of finished parts prior to packing for shipment.
